Output 50fd9b60b29f65f22f87373060bcbf6768260defb04e992c33769e2594965402:1

value
134980622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f979662503e471c5f4b998562a4597eefd02a383 OP_EQUALVERIFY OP_CHECKSIG
address
1Pk6giYjTuLk3KDdSjqMvzxjohYBNviL66
transaction
50fd9b60b29f65f22f87373060bcbf6768260defb04e992c33769e2594965402
spent
true